Mehbooba |
|
 |
A film like MEHBOOBA makes you
nostalgic. It takes you back to the cinema of 1990s,
when an altogether new breed of film-makers took
over Bollywood. Multiple heroes, lavish sets, scenic
locations… money was being pumped in from all
corners in Hindi movies. |

Mere Baap Pehle Aap |
|
 |
The name Priyadarshan is
synonymous with comic fares. It instantaneously
conjures up images of several entertaining films he
has attempted over the years. Naturally, you expect
his new outing MERE BAAP PEHLE AAP to be a joyride
as well. Even the promos of the film, beamed round
the clock on TV, give an impression that it's a
laugh-riot.. |
